This curve was transformed into Equation (11) … WebIn the second part of the experiment, compressible gas flow through an orifice was studied. An orifice is an obstruction meter used to determine the flow rate of a fluid. At the orifice, the diameter decreases to a minimum, so the velocity of the fluid reaches a maximum and the pressure reaches a minimum. WebCritical and sub-critical flow - the flow of gas or vapour through an orifice, such as the flow area of a safety valve, increases as the downstream pressure is decreased. This holds true until the critical pressure is reached, and critical flow is achieved.
